Answer / pillay
tousif said IEE says 800 watts.
Whatis imp is the cable size you r using for the cct.800
watts is correct if you power them with 1.5 mm sq cables but
if you increase the cs area of the cable and protect them
appopriately than you can determine the number of lights
depending on thier pwr consumption.
